(WESTERN AUSTRALIA.)
LAW OFFICERS to COLONIAL OFFICE.
We are honoured with your Lordship's commands, signified in Mr. Herbert's
Temple, 22nd January 1878. letter of the 17th instant, stating that with reference to our report of the 3rd of February 1877, on the subject of the Bill passed by the legislature of Western Australia in 1876, entitled "An Act to legalize the Marriage of a Man with the Sister of his deceased Wife," which had been reserved by the late Governor of the Colony for the signification of Her Majesty's pleasure, he was directed by your Lordship to transmit to us an amended Bill, bearing the same title, which had also been reserved by Sir William Robinson; and that he (Mr. Herbert) was to request that we would signify to your Lordship our opinion whether the present Bill might properly be submitted for Her Majesty's assent.
In obedience to your Lordship's commands, we have taken the above papers into our consideration, and have the honour to
Report
That the present Bill may in our opinion properly be submitted for Her Majesty's
assent.
